Ordaining the Priests

​ Ordaining the Priests (Continuing to follow the Lord’s instructions…) Moses presented the other ram, which was the ram of ordination.  Aaron and his sons laid their hands on the ram’s head, and Moses slaughtered it.  Then Moses took some of its blood …and applied it to the lobe of Aaron’s right ear, the thumb of his right hand, and the big toe of his right foot.  Next, Moses presented Aaron’s sons …and applied some of the blood to the lobes of their right ears, the thumbs of their right hands, and the big toes of their right feet.  Moses then splattered the rest of the blood against all sides of the altar.  Next, Moses took the fat, including the fat of the broad tail, the fat around the internal organs, the long lobe of the liver, and the two kidneys …and the fat around them, along with the right thigh.  On top of these, Moses placed a thin cake, of bread, made  without  yeast, a cake of bread mixed with olive oil, and a wafer spread with olive...

Sacrifice for Ordaining Priests

​ Sacrifice for Ordaining Priests (As the Lord commanded)  … Moses presented the bull, for the sin offering.  Aaron and his sons laid their hands on the bull’s head, and Moses slaughtered it.  Moses took some of the blood, and with his finger, he put it on the four horns of the altar, to purify it.  He poured out the rest of the blood at the base of the altar.  Through this process, he made the altar holy by purifying it.  Then Moses took all the fat around the internal organs, the long lobe of the liver, and the two kidneys and the fat around them, and he burned it all on the altar.  He took the rest of the bull, including its hide, meat, and dung, and burned it on a fire outside the camp, just as the Lord had commanded him.  Then Moses presented the ram for the burnt offering.  Aaron and his sons laid their hands on the ram’s head, and Moses slaughtered it.  Then Moses took the ram’s blood and splattered it against all sides of the alt...
